Dhunar Gaon Population - Pauri Garhwal, Uttarakhand

Dhunar Gaon is a small village located in Yamkeshwar Tehsil of Pauri Garhwal district, Uttarakhand with total 12 families residing. The Dhunar Gaon village has population of 56 of which 31 are males while 25 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Dhunar Gaon village population of children with age 0-6 is 4 which makes up 7.14 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dhunar Gaon village is 806 which is lower than Uttarakhand state average of 963. Child Sex Ratio for the Dhunar Gaon as per census is 0, lower than Uttarakhand average of 890.

Dhunar Gaon village has higher literacy rate compared to Uttarakh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Dhunar Gaon village was 78.85 % compared to 78.82 % of Uttarakhand. In Dhunar Gaon Male literacy stands at 96.30 % while female literacy rate was 60.00 %.
